Nozima Rustamova (her name has been changed), a member of the list of troubled families living in the "Dostlik" neighborhood of Nurabad district, has been suffering from disagreements between her parents and guardians for 2 years, and asked for help from senior lieutenant Shahlo Izzatova, senior inspector for women's issues of the district IIB JXX HPB. The citizen's appeal was carefully studied, and a protection warrant was issued in order to prevent future crimes within the family-marriage. Also, a surveillance camera and a panic button, that is, a security remote control, were installed in his apartment.

Although practical work is being carried out in the district to ensure the stability of families and promote oriental values, in recent years, the issue of women's crime requires serious attention. After all, as a result of the quick measures taken, 8 women who were addicted to alcohol and 3 women of light nature were registered, it was a serious warning. Therefore, individual preventive interviews were held with them. The causes of these negative situations were studied and a "Road map" was developed for prevention. 

- The fight against women's crime in Nurabad district is not only the work of law enforcement agencies, but of all of us. The path that leads women to crime does not usually start suddenly. It stems from economic stress caused by unemployment, family conflicts due to shortages, and moral vacuum and lack of legal knowledge. In this regard, seven neighborhood groups are working together to identify women in need of social protection and to solve their problems in a targeted way. Someone is provided with employment, another is provided with psychological help, and someone is given legal advice, - says Ziroat Sadinova, head of the district family and women's department.

In the studies, it was found that Gulchiroy Fayozova (name changed), a resident of the district "Sarikol" neighborhood, was regularly harassed and abused by her husband. A protection warrant was issued for her, and she was placed in the Regional Center for Rehabilitation and Adaptation of Women. Two minor children were brought back to their mother based on the court's decision.

In the meetings held with women in the neighborhoods, they talk not about the consequences of crime, but about what should be done to prevent it, preventive measures, a woman's value and honor, and her place in the family. Every woman is trying to instill the thoughts "You are a mother, you are needed, you are valuable" into her heart.
